How do I decide between a slimline 10-place Hoover and a full-size 14 or 16-place model?

Think about how many place settings you wash in a typical day. A 10-place slimline (448 mm wide) like the H500 HDIH 2T1047-80 is ideal if you have a small household or a narrow kitchen; it saves space but still handles everyday dishes. A 14-place (597 mm wide) suits a family of three to four, while a 16-place model such as the HI6B2S3PSTA80 is best if you regularly host or cook large meals. Check the width and height (597 or 448 mm; heights 818–820 mm) to make sure the unit fits your cabinet opening.

What does the Auto Wash function do and when is it most useful?

Auto Wash uses sensors to adjust water usage and cycle length to match the soil level in the load, so you get efficient cleaning without guessing the programme. It's particularly handy when you have mixed loads of dirty pans and delicate glasses because the machine balances intensity and duration automatically. For very greasy pots you can still select an intensive programme, while Auto Wash will save time and energy for everyday mixed loads.

The page mentions different energy classes, how much should that influence my choice?

Energy ratings on these Hoover models vary, and higher-rated machines will cost less to run over time. If you run the dishwasher daily, a better energy class will lower bills and environmental impact, so it's worth investing a little more up front. For occasional use, a lower-rated model with the features you need can be perfectly acceptable.

How flexible are the interiors for odd-shaped pots, pans and tall glasses?

Hoover dishwashers on this page emphasise high-capacity interiors with flexible loading, so you'll find adjustable racks and fold-down tines to accommodate tall glasses and bulky cookware. The 16-place model gives the most room for large items, while the 10-place slimline may need more careful rack arrangement for big pans. folding the top rack on a 14-place unit lets you stand long-stemmed glasses upright and still fit plates below.
